[1] : The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48
preach \preach\, v. i. imp.  p. p. preached; p. pr.  vb. n.
   preaching. oe. prechen, of. preechier, f. pr^echer, fr.
   l. praedicare to cry in public, to proclaim; prae before +
   dicare to make known, dicere to say; or perhaps from
   assumed ll. praedictare. see diction, and cf.
   predicate, predict.
   1. to proclaim or publish tidings; specifically, to proclaim
      the gospel; to discourse publicly on a religious subject,
      or from a text of scripture; to deliver a sermon.
      1913 webster

            how shall they preach, except they be sent? --rom.
                                                  x. 15.
      1913 webster

            from that time jesus began to preach. --matt. iv.
                                                  17.
      1913 webster

   2. to give serious advice on morals or religion; to discourse
      in the manner of a preacher.
      1913 webster

[2] : The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48
preaching \preach"ing\ pr=ech"i^ng, n.
   the act of delivering a religious discourse; the art of
   sermonizing; also, a sermon; a public religious discourse;
   serious, earnest advice. --milner.
   1913 webster

   preaching cross, a cross, sometimes surmounting a pulpit,
      erected out of doors to designate a preaching place.

   preaching friars. see dominican.
      1913 webster

[3] : WordNet (r) 2.0
preaching
     n 1: an address of a religious nature usually delivered during a
          church service syn: sermon, discourse
     2: a moralistic rebuke; "your preaching is wasted on him" syn:
         sermon
